About this listing

The manufacturer string comes from the agency’s own source notice — for FDA recalls, the “recalling firm” field; for NHTSA recalls, the vehicle manufacturer; for CPSC recalls, the firm-of-record on the joint press release. A single corporate family can appear under multiple manufacturer strings as agency notices aren’t standardized on a canonical name. If you don’t see recalls you expect, try a parent-company search or a broader full-text search.

Severity scores below are computed from the agency’s classification and the recall text, never from manufacturer behaviour or history. Many manufacturers issue routine corrective actions (software updates, labelling corrections) that are correctly scored low — having recalls on this list isn’t inherently a quality signal.

    Mitsubishi Recalls Lancer and Outlander Models for Blower Motor Defect

    Mitsubishi is recalling 76,958 vehicles because a blower motor failure may reduce windshield defroster performance, increasing crash risk.

    Mitsubishi Recalls Lancer and Outlander Vehicles for Engine Belt Defect

    Mitsubishi is recalling 2008-2011 Lancer, Lancer Evolution, and Outlander models because the engine drive belt may detach, causing the engine to stall and increasing crash risk.

    Mitsubishi Recalls 2011 Outlander Sport for Brake Booster Defect

    Mitsubishi is recalling certain 2011 Outlander Sport vehicles because a cracked brake booster switch sleeve may prevent the brake pedal from returning, increasing crash risk.

    Mitsubishi Recalls 2014 Lancer Models for Power Steering Tube Clearance Issue

    Mitsubishi is recalling 2014 Lancer Evolution and Ralliart vehicles because insufficient clearance between the power steering tube and crossmember brace may cause fluid leaks, increasing crash and fire risks.

    Mitsubishi Recalls 2013 Outlander Sport for Air Bag Wiring Defect

    Mitsubishi is recalling 2013 Outlander Sport vehicles with leather seats because improperly routed air bag wiring may prevent the driver's air bag from deploying in a crash.
